What Is a Spring Family Mini Session?

A spring mini session is a shorter, streamlined family photo session held on a specific date at a carefully chosen location.

In my Montgomery County spring mini sessions, you can expect:

  • A pre-selected outdoor location with beautiful seasonal blooms

  • A quick 15 minute session time

  • Clear communication and prep guidance ahead of time

  • A calm, efficient experience that keeps kids engaged

  • A curated gallery of hand-edited digital images

Mini sessions actually work well for energetic kids because:

  • They are short

  • There is no pressure for perfection

  • We keep movement built in

  • I guide the entire time
